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) Chief Imran Khan announced to lead the party’s rally from Lahore’s Liberty Chowk to Nasir Bagh today (Monday). The former premier and PTI chairman Imran Khan strongly criticized the ruling government and said that the people ruling the country want to ‘abrogate’ the constitution, adding that the whole nation stands behind Supreme Court.
